1.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is a Cephalopod?
Back
Cephalopods are a class of mollusks that include octopuses, squids, cuttlefish, and nautiluses, characterized by their bilateral body symmetry, a prominent head, and a set of arms or tentacles.
2.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the primary defense mechanism of an octopus?
Back
The primary defense mechanism of an octopus is the ability to release ink, which can obscure vision and confuse predators.
3.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
Which cephalopod is known for its ability to change color and texture?
Back
Octopuses are known for their ability to change color and texture to blend in with their surroundings.
4.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the lifespan of a Nautilus?
Back
The Nautilus can live for over 20 years, making it one of the longest-living cephalopods.
5.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What are the two longer, clawed tentacles of squids used for?
Back
The two longer, clawed tentacles of squids are primarily used for capturing prey.
6.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
What is the main habitat of cephalopods?
Back
Cephalopods are primarily found in marine environments, from shallow coastal waters to deep ocean floors.
7.
FLASHCARD QUESTION
Front
How do cephalopods move through water?
Back
Cephalopods move through water by expelling water from their bodies through a siphon, allowing for rapid movement.
